Model Information

2273 Tris
1024 x 1024 Texture
Trim: Passenger 2500 CARGO Wheelbase, Antenna kit

Keywords: Highway, Patrol, State, Trooper, Unmarked, Undercover, Ghost, Stealth, Police, Department, City, Freeway, Van, Car, Pursuit, US, American, Generic, Homeland, Security, Detective, Intelligence

Model From Forza Horizon, LOD4 Extracted by gamemodels.ru, Converted for Cities Skylines By Me, One more round of manual optimization created base model. Antenna and toolkit from Driver, San Francisco, extracted by gamemodels.ru, spliced and appended to Chevrolet Cargo Express by me, slight optimization (can't do too much else you lose the antennas)

Stats are the same as the default police car. This vehicle will respond to emergencies; however, I disabled the flares to give it a more realistic look. Use Advanced Vehicle Options Mod to change it to fit your needs.
